How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Pebble Creek Village?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Pebble Creek Village Studio Apartments | $1,668 | $1,632 | $1,705 |
Pebble Creek Village 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,732 | $1,260 | $3,400 |
Pebble Creek Village 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,138 | $1,497 | $3,995 |
Pebble Creek Village 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,306 | $1,600 | $4,800 |
Pebble Creek Village 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,896 | $2,390 | $3,699 |

Luxury Living Rating
This neighborhood ranks as one of the A-list luxury communities in town, with a score of 3.0 out of 4. Luxury Lifestyle Scoring is based on having high-end community amenities like pools, saunas, workout spaces, proximity to great shopping areas, and kitchen details like granite and high-end fixtures. Luxury submarkets also often offer tile or hardwood floors, tennis courts, and a full-time security staff or doorman.
